Solar Park Initiatives, Inc. (OTCBB: SOPV), a Florida-based solar energy company dedicated to utility and commercial solar park developments in North America, will provide a recap of company milestones as follows:
On 8-30-10 Solar Park Initiatives, Inc. received approval from the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A) to begin trading on the NASDAQ OTC under the trading symbol SOPV. Solar Park Initiatives, Inc. became a fully-reporting, publicly-traded company.
On 9-20-10 Solar Park Initiatives, Inc. announced the acquisition of Maple Leaf Renewables Group, Inc. and its developing project pipeline assets in Texas and California
On 9-27-10 the company announced that it had signed a Letter of Intent to build a solar park on 285 acres of land in California. Solar Park Initiatives will be involved in the design, construction and operation of the solar park which could generate up to $70 million in revenues, depending on completed funding and project development.

Solar Park Initiatives, Inc. Business Strategy
Solar Park Initiatives intends to develop land for large utility scale solar photovoltaic ("PV") projects. The Company will provide engineering, procurement of products and construction ("EPC") via third party suppliers including its sister company Solar Energy Initiatives, Inc. SOPV will attempt to sell the resultant electrical production to various utilities and large commercial entities through a Power Purchase Agreement ("PPA"). The Company expects to provide energy savings to commercial and municipality users without any out of pocket engineering, procurement or construction ("EPC") costs to those users of energy.
